​Why Gym Socks for Deadlifts Matter


When it comes to lifting heavy, every detail counts, and Gym Socks for Deadlifts are more than just a fashion statement. These specialized socks provide critical protection for your shins, preventing painful abrasions from the barbell during deadlifts. Beyond protection, they offer improved grip and stability, allowing lifters to maintain proper foot placement and form. High-quality materials wick away sweat, reducing slippage and maintaining a secure fit throughout the movement. Benefits of Specialized Deadlift Socks


One of the primary benefits of Gym Socks for Deadlifts is injury prevention. Shins often scrape against the bar during conventional deadlifts, which can lead to cuts and bruises. The thick yet flexible material of these socks shields the skin while maintaining mobility. Additionally, compression supports the lower leg muscles, reducing strain and improving blood flow. Lifters also experience psychological benefits, gaining confidence knowing their legs are protected, which can translate into better focus and heavier lifts.


Another advantage is improved hygiene and sweat management. Deadlift socks are usually crafted from moisture-wicking fabrics, preventing the buildup of sweat and bacteria during intense training sessions. This feature keeps the skin dry and minimizes discomfort, even during prolonged workouts. Choosing the Right Deadlift Socks


Selecting the appropriate Gym Socks for Deadlifts involves evaluating material, thickness, and height. The ideal pair should provide full shin coverage while being flexible enough to allow natural movement. Thickness ensures protection from bar contact, while breathable fabrics prevent overheating. Proper sizing is essential, as socks that are too loose may slide, compromising safety and performance. By investing in high-quality deadlift socks, athletes ensure both durability and comfort, providing consistent support during training sessions.


Socks also vary in design and aesthetics, catering to personal preferences without sacrificing functionality. Some lifters prefer longer sleeves for added compression, while others prioritize stretch and mobility. Ultimately, the choice should balance protection, fit, and comfort to maximize performance and minimize distractions. Using the correct socks reinforces safe technique and supports heavier lifts with confidence.

Regular maintenance ensures longevity and effectiveness. Most deadlift socks are machine washable but should be air-dried to preserve elasticity and material integrity. Inspecting for wear and replacing socks when compression weakens ensures continued protection. By caring for the socks properly, athletes maintain their performance advantages and minimize the risk of injury during intense sessions.
